This is an adaptation of coulibiac, which chive sauce and salmon roe is a hot fish pie of Russian origin made popular by the French. It is a wonderful pie to cook for a group of friends. The preparation is done beforehand, so you will not be slaving over the stove and missing all the fun; when the pie is ready, you simply slice and serve it.
